Causes of Mutation in Genetics by Jignesh Prajapati is a document available to read on EtoBox.

The document discusses the concept of inheritance in biology, focusing on mutations as heritable changes in genetic material. It outlines the history, causes, and mechanisms of mutations, including spontaneous and induced mutations, and their significance in genetic variation and evolution. Additionally, it covers specific types of mutations such as substitution, frameshift, and trinucleotide repeat expansions, along with their implications for genetic diseases.
